Server-Side Request Forgery (SSRF)

Abstraction: Base · Status: Incomplete

The web server receives a URL or similar request from an upstream component and retrieves the contents of this URL, but it does not sufficiently ensure that the request is being sent to the expected destination.

GHSA-QMRG-93C4-G93F

Vulnerability from github – Published: 2026-06-20 21:31 – Updated: 2026-06-20 21:31
VLAI
Details

AVideo through version 27.0 contains a server-side request forgery vulnerability in plugin/Live/test.php that allows authenticated administrators to read arbitrary URLs via the statsURL parameter, which lacks isSSRFSafeURL() validation and accepts requests to private IP ranges and cloud metadata endpoints. Attackers can exploit this by crafting requests to internal services, cloud metadata endpoints like 169.254.169.254, and localhost to retrieve sensitive information including IAM credentials, internal service responses, and network configuration details.

GHSA-QMW5-54CP-96W5

Vulnerability from github – Published: 2025-11-18 09:30 – Updated: 2025-11-18 09:30
VLAI
Details

The Local Syndication plugin for WordPress is vulnerable to Server-Side Request Forgery in all versions up to, and including, 1.5a via the url parameter in the [syndicate_local] shortcode. This is due to the use of wp_remote_get() instead of wp_safe_remote_get() which lacks protections against requests to internal/private IP addresses and localhost. This makes it possible for authenticated attackers, with Contributor-level access and above, to make web requests to arbitrary locations originating from the web application, which can be used to query and modify information from internal services, scan internal networks, and access resources that should not be accessible from external networks.

GHSA-QP4C-XG64-7C6X

Vulnerability from github – Published: 2026-03-12 14:51 – Updated: 2026-04-15 20:46
VLAI
Summary
@backstage/plugin-auth-backend: SSRF in experimental CIMD metadata fetch
Details

Impact

A Server-Side Request Forgery (SSRF) vulnerability exists in @backstage/plugin-auth-backend when auth.experimentalClientIdMetadataDocuments.enabled is set to true. The CIMD metadata fetch validates the initial client_id hostname against private IP ranges but does not apply the same validation after HTTP redirects.

The practical impact is limited. The attacker cannot read the response body from the internal request, cannot control request headers or method, and the feature must be explicitly enabled via an experimental flag that is off by default. Deployments that restrict allowedClientIdPatterns to specific trusted domains are not affected.

### Patches

Patched in @backstage/plugin-auth-backend version 0.27.1. The fix disables HTTP redirect following when fetching CIMD metadata documents.

### Workarounds

Disable the experimental CIMD feature by removing or setting auth.experimentalClientIdMetadataDocuments.enabled to false in your app-config. This is the default configuration. Alternatively, restrict allowedClientIdPatterns to specific trusted domains rather than using the default wildcard pattern.

CAPEC-664: Server Side Request Forgery

An adversary exploits improper input validation by submitting maliciously crafted input to a target application running on a server, with the goal of forcing the server to make a request either to itself, to web services running in the server’s internal network, or to external third parties. If successful, the adversary’s request will be made with the server’s privilege level, bypassing its authentication controls. This ultimately allows the adversary to access sensitive data, execute commands on the server’s network, and make external requests with the stolen identity of the server. Server Side Request Forgery attacks differ from Cross Site Request Forgery attacks in that they target the server itself, whereas CSRF attacks exploit an insecure user authentication mechanism to perform unauthorized actions on the user's behalf.
